Ingredients
Scale
- 1 whole chicken, cut up
- 3 cups all-purpose flour
- 2 teaspoons garlic pepper
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 2 teaspoons paprika
- 1 cup buttermilk
- 2 eggs
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 3/4 teaspoon baking soda
- Olive oil for drizzling
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ures your oven is ready to bake the chicken to perfection.
- Combine the dry ingredients. In a baking pan, mix together the flour, garlic pepper, sugar, and paprika. This blend of spices and flour is what gives the chicken its flavorful crust.
- Prepare the buttermilk mixture. In a medium-sized bowl, whisk together the buttermilk, eggs, baking powder, and baking soda until smooth. This mixture acts as the glue for the flour coating.
- Coat the chicken. Dip each piece of chicken into the buttermilk mixture, shaking off the excess, then roll in the flour mixture. For a thicker crust, dip and roll a second time.
- Bake. Place the coated chicken pieces in the baking pan. Drizzle with olive oil and bake for about 50-55 minutes, or until the chicken is golden brown and cooked through.
Preparation time is roughly 20 minutes, with a cooking time of 55 minutes, totaling 1 hour and 15 minutes. This recipe serves 4 and provides about 520 kcal per serving.
